
Timucua’s Contemporary Classical Series is swinging big with this special double-feature matinee pairing two beacons of modern classical music.
First, at noon, is Contemporary Art Music Project (CAMP), the enterprising Tampa collective that’s a Florida pacesetter in championing new works. Then, at 2 p.m., the similarly minded, Detroit-based Hub New Music quartet bring their own acclaimed vanguard sensibilities to one of the city’s best listening rooms.
It’s a back-to-back presentation of two major American forces on the new classical frontier at an unbeatable price.
Noon Friday, June 12, Timucua Arts White House, timucua.com, $14-$20.
